Access Your Medicare Account Securely

Protecting your personal and medical information is paramount when dealing with your Medicare account. To ensure a safe session, always follow these key guidelines:

* Use official Medicare websites. Never click on links from suspicious emails.

* Establish a robust password. Ensure it comprises uppercase and lowercase letters, numbers, and symbols for maximum security.

* Enable two-factor authentication whenever possible. This enhances your account's safety by requiring a code from your phone or email in addition to your password.

Regularly review your account activity for any suspicious transactions. Contact Medicare immediately if you notice anything unusual.
